Subject: Re: Query about "Dark" iconography

At 16:09 4/4/2012, you wrote:

>Among the icons that I have not yet done are those for the Dark NatPack and
>the Dark Nick and NatPack.

"Dark" in the FORKNI-L/FKFIC-L culture means "as a vampire" or "as
vampires". So the Dark NatPack wants to see Nat become a vampire, and
the Dark NNP wants to see Nick and Nat together, with Nat as a
vampire (I don't recall if this was specifically as Nick's childe or not).
